The Mechanics of Plinko Game

To begin understanding the Plinko game, we must first explore its mechanics. At its simplest, Plinko comprises a board with several pegs arranged in a staggered formation. Players drop their discs from the top, allowing them to bounce and interact with the pegs. This creates a random path that ultimately determines which prize slot the disc will land in.

While randomness plays a significant role, it is essential to note how the design of the board affects each drop. The structure and placement of pegs guide the discs toward certain slots, creating varying probabilities of landing in high-value areas.

The Psychology Behind Plinko

Beyond mechanics and probabilities, the psychology of players plays a significant role in how they interact with Plinko. The thrill of dropping the disc and watching it cascade through the pegs creates an engaging experience. This excitement is compounded by the prospect of winning cash prizes, fueling a sense of urgency and anticipation.

Players often exhibit behaviors associated with risk-taking, especially when they experience a series of wins. This feeling of success can lead individuals to believe that their drops are influenced by skill rather than randomness, further feeding into the debate about is Plinko a con? The illusion of control can heavily impact decision-making.

  • Expectation of Winning: Players may feel that certain strategies enhance their control over outcomes.
  • Influence of Peers: Observing others win can compel players to continue dropping discs in hopes of achieving similar success.
  • Loss Aversion: Fear of losing can lead players to make suboptimal choices, impacting their overall performance.
